CVE-2024-38304

NVD · uneditedDell PowerEdge Platform, 14G Intel BIOS version(s) prior to 2.22.x, contains an Access of Memory Location After End of Buffer vulnerability. A low privileged attacker with local access could potentially exploit this vulnerability, leading to Information disclosure.

dbcve analysis · high confidenceDell PowerEdge 14G Intel BIOS versions prior to 2.22.x contain a buffer over-read vulnerability (access of memory location after end of buffer). A low-privileged local attacker could exploit this to read sensitive information from memory beyond allocated buffer boundaries.

Identify your Dell system modelRun 'dmidecode -s system-product-name' or check the physical system label or iDRAC/BIOS setup screen for the exact model number (e.g., Xc940, Xc640, Nx3340)Affected if The model is not one of the listed affected products (Xcxr2, Xc940, Xc740xd2, Xc740xd, Xc640, 6420, Nx3340, Nx3240)
-
Check the installed BIOS or system firmware versionRun 'dmidecode -s bios-version' or access the BIOS setup (F2 during boot) to view the BIOS version, or use Dell iDRAC web interface under Server > Overview > Hardware > BIOSAffected if Unable to retrieve version information from the system
-
Compare your version to affected rangesIf you have an Xc740xd2 or Xcxr2 model, check if version is below 2.22.1. For Xc940, Xc740xd, Xc640, 6420, Nx3340, Nx3240 models, check if version is below 2.22.2. Note that versions 2.22.x or later are NOT affected regardless of the minor version numberAffected if The installed version is a number less than 2.22.1 (for Xcxr2, Xc740xd2) or less than 2.22.2 (for Xc940, Xc740xd, Xc640, 6420, Nx3340, Nx3240)
-
Verify firmware version reporting accuracyConfirm the version displayed is the BIOS/UEFI firmware and not a separate component like iDRAC or Lifecycle Controller firmware. Check iDRAC version separately with 'racadm get iDRAC.Info' if applicableAffected if The version retrieved is for a different firmware component (iDRAC, Lifecycle Controller) rather than the system BIOS
You are affected if your Dell system model matches one of the listed products AND your BIOS/system firmware version is below the specified threshold (2.22.1 or 2.22.2 depending on the model).

Update Dell PowerEdge 14G BIOS to version 2.22.x or later to remediate the vulnerability. This is a firmware-only fix; no configuration changes can mitigate it.
Firmware version 2.22.1 or 2.22.2 (model-dependent)
- 1. Identify the exact EMC system model from the affected list (Xcxr2, Xc940, Xc740xd2, Xc740xd, Xc640, 6420, Nx3340, Nx3240)
- 2. Create a backup of any critical data on the system as a precaution
- 3. Download the latest BIOS/firmware update from Dell's support site for your specific system model
- 4. Ensure the system is connected to a stable power source and do not interrupt the update process
- 5. Apply the firmware update using Dell's recommended process (typically via iDRAC, Lifecycle Controller, or Dell Update Package)
- 6. After update completion, verify the BIOS/firmware version has been updated to 2.22.1 or higher (2.22.2 for Xc940, Xc740xd, Xc640, 6420, Nx3340, Nx3240)
